About Okmulgee Regional Airport

Okmulgee Regional Airport

Okmulgee Regional Airport is in Okmulgee County, Oklahoma, three miles north of the city of Okmulgee, which owns it. The National Plan of Integrated Airport Systems for 2021-2025 categorized it as a general aviation airport.

Frequently asked questions

What is the ICAO code for Okmulgee Regional Airport?

The ICAO code for Okmulgee Regional Airport is KOKM, and its IATA code is OKM.

Where is Okmulgee Regional Airport located?

Okmulgee Regional Airport is small airport located in Okmulgee, United States, at an elevation of 720 ft (219 m).

How many runways does Okmulgee Regional Airport have?

Okmulgee Regional Airport has 2 runways, the longest being 5,150 ft / 1,570 m.

What time zone is Okmulgee Regional Airport in?

Okmulgee Regional Airport is in the America/Chicago time zone (UTC-05:00).

What is the magnetic variation at Okmulgee Regional Airport?

The magnetic variation (declination) at Okmulgee Regional Airport is approximately 2° E, per the World Magnetic Model. Variation changes slowly over time — always use the current value charted for navigation.

What airports are near Okmulgee Regional Airport?

The nearest airport to Okmulgee Regional Airport is Eagle Creek Airport (51OK), about 8.5 nm to the nnw, followed by Ragwing Acres Airport and Erroport Airport.
